Output 52451abb810bd622d3fb929a5f2e7bdf162fa677084ca6524b083fa4f9ef6576:4

value
105302095
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af950e871ec39ef4517c40db8fc9edeb82d1212f OP_EQUAL
address
MPuZ3eN5oq9oK3AVydbEbq9STr7BZQSk5k
transaction
52451abb810bd622d3fb929a5f2e7bdf162fa677084ca6524b083fa4f9ef6576
spent
true